Upper limb asymmetries in the utilization of proprioceptive feedback
Despite the importance of proprioception during upper limb movement, the extent to which arm/hemisphere asymmetries exist in the utilization of proprioceptive feedback remains unclear. In the present study, movement accuracy and arm dynamics were examined in 20 right-handed adults during a proprioceptive matching task that required subjects to actively match remembered target positions of the elbow with the contralateral arm. As hypothesized, the results indicated an accuracy advantage in favor of the non-preferred left arm reflected by smaller absolute matching errors when compared to the preferred right arm. This advantage was most pronounced for larger amplitude movements and was not associated with any limb-specific difference in movement strategy as indicated by the dynamics of the matching movement. Toward interoperable bioscience data

The definitive version was published in Nature Genetics 44 (2012): 121-126, doi:10.1038/ng.1054.To make full use of research data, the bioscience community needs to adopt technologies and reward mechanisms that support interoperability and promote the growth of an open 'data commoning' culture. Here we describe the prerequisites for data commoning and present an established and growing ecosystem of solutions using the shared 'Investigation-Study-Assay' framework to support that vision.The authors also acknowledge

À travers la figure d'André Morizet, maire de Boulogne-sur-Seine de 1919 à 1942, se dessinent les contradictions entre un discours incantatoire et volontariste sur la question du logement social et une pratique municipale peu encline à faire du logement ouvrier une priorité. Engagé à gauche sur le plan politique (communiste, socialiste), Morizet profite du tournant politique et social de 1928 (loi Loucheur) pour favoriser le plus large consensus au Sénat sur les questions relatives au logement des déshérités. Néanmoins, pensant plus en termes administratifs que sociaux, et faisant de la commune qu'il administre un laboratoire de la modernité architecturale, il répugne à ce qu'elle se transforme en un bastion ouvrier
